Getting Started
To start the raid farm, you need the bad Omen effect which can be achieved by killing a pillager with a banner at the pillager outpost. By killing a second pillager with a banner, you’ll get level 2 bad Omen effect which adds another raid wave, giving you slightly more items.
It’ll be easier if there is a village near the pillager outpost, but don’t worry if there isn’t, as the tutorial will explain ways to transport the villager to the farm.
Setting Up the Farm
Find or create a mostly flat area that’s at least 150 blocks away from the pillager outpost and a village. Turn your render distance down to 5 to see where the raids can spawn around the farm. Look for nearby caves, holes, and lakes, then either make stairs or cover them so that the raiders don’t get stuck.
There are 4 things you’ll want to find at a village: a jobless villager, a composter, a bed, and a bell. These will all be used for the farm. You can either use boats, workstations, beds, or even nether portals to transport the villager to the farm.
Building the Farm
These are the materials you’ll need for the farm, the dirt blocks are temporary blocks, the cobblestone can be any other block, and the ladders are optional.
Follow the step-by-step instructions to build the raid farm, including creating a trapdoor, placing a composter, setting up a kill chamber, and luring the raiders back to the villager.
Starting the Raid Farm
To start the raid farm, kill 1 or 2 pillagers with a banner at the pillager outpost and when you come back to the farm, you should see a raid bar at the top. Go to the kill chamber and start killing the raiders that fall into the hole until the raid is complete.
If it’s been a few minutes and the raiders stop falling into the hole, right-click the bell and look up to see where the raiders are. Go to the surface if it’s safe and check where the raiders are stuck, try to lure them back to the villager and then make stairs or cover where they were stuck.
If you want to continue getting experience and items, you’ll need to go back to the pillager outpost and repeat the process.
